Removable Device Priority

Use this option to select the priority for removable device startup. Press

Enter

to see the list of removable devices in your system. Use the arrow keys to go
to the various devices. Then use the

+

or

keys to move the device priority up

or down in the list. To go back to the previous menu, press

Esc

.

Hard Disk Boot Priority

Use this option to select the priority for HDD startup. Press

Enter

to see the

list of bootable devices in your system. Use the arrow keys to go to the
various devices. Then use the

+

or

keys to move the device priority up or

down in the list. To go back to the previous menu, press

Esc

.

CD-ROM Boot Priority

Use this option to select the priority for CD-ROM startup. Select

CD-ROM Boot

Priority

and press

Enter

to view available networks. Use the arrow keys

to go to the various devices. Then use the

+

or

keys to move the device

priority up or down in the list. To go back to the previous menu, press

Esc.
